    I can't even begin to explain how bad this was

    I'm not such a great fan of the thriller genre but somehow ended up watching this movie.

    The first thing that hit me was how bad the acting was. All of the performances were lackluster and there are a few movies I've seen with worse performances than this.

    The storyline is supposed to be based on one of the greatest ghost stories in the US but the movie has nothing to show for it. Storyline is very weak with a plot that could have been so much more if some kind of effort had been put in.

    Overall, best avoided. I wish I could have.

    Driven by story rather than effects ...

    If you are looking for an effects-driven, star-powered blockbuster, then this film will disappoint. It is, however, quite good in terms of being a classic ghost story. The actual legend pertaining to the Resurrection Mary folklore from Chicago is secondary to the fictionalized tale presented as the plot in this film. The cynic in me suspects that the famous legend was incorporated into the script and the title for marketing purposes. I worried that the fictitious script would be slanderous, or do a disservice to a young woman who died tragically, but the film was done well.     Better the second time than the first

    Good movie. I liked the story line and the characters, although the acting does feel a bit lackluster at times. The graphic novel concept driving the film is pretty cool, and it makes sense considering the amount of stories that have already been told about Resurrection Mary. I heard the budget for this film was only something like $200K, which surprised me considering how well a lot of the shots look. I saw Sean Michael Beyer's last film called Down The P.C.H., another low budget film. This film is a lot different from that, but both these projects show that you don't need a ton of money to make a decent-looking film, and I give Sean a lot of credit for that.

    Those looking for a horror/slasher film will be disappointed by this film. It's much more of a drama that focuses on developing its characters. This is done especially well with the main character Jeff. Overall, Resurrection Mary is a pretty good movie, and worth checking out.
